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Age ≥ 20 years old 2. End stage renal disease patient 3. The scores of neuropathic pain diagnostic questionnaire (Thai DN4) are 4-8 4. Participants have moderate neuropathic pain more than 1 month 5. Participants who have been using other standard pain control pills, should take the same dose for more than 4 weeks.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Participants who have severe side effect of 0.075% capsicin gel.
